LM393DGKR Description
The LM393DGKR is a low-power, dual comparator IC manufactured by ROHM Semiconductor. It is available in an 8-pin DIP (Dual In-line Package) package and is designed for use in a wide range of applications.
Description:
The LM393DGKR is a dual comparator that features a low input offset voltage, low power consumption, and high input impedance. It is designed to provide accurate and reliable comparisons in a variety of applications, including signal processing, control systems, and instrumentation.

Applications:
The LM393DGKR can be used in a variety of applications, including:
- Signal processing: The LM393DGKR can be used to compare two signals and generate a digital output based on the comparison. This can be useful in applications such as audio processing, where it can be used to detect the presence of a signal above a certain threshold.
- Control systems: The LM393DGKR can be used to compare a sensor signal to a reference voltage and generate a control signal based on the comparison. This can be useful in applications such as temperature control, where it can be used to turn a heating element on or off based on the temperature of a system.
- Instrumentation: The LM393DGKR can be used to compare a measured signal to a reference voltage and generate an alert or warning signal based on the comparison. This can be useful in applications such as medical equipment, where it can be used to monitor a patient's vital signs and alert medical staff if a critical threshold is exceeded.
- Automotive: The LM393DGKR can be used in automotive applications such as engine control systems, where it can be used to compare sensor signals to reference voltages and generate control signals for various components of the engine.
Overall, the LM393DGKR is a versatile and reliable dual comparator that is well-suited for a wide range of applications. Its low power consumption and high input impedance make it an ideal choice for battery-powered and portable applications, while its short-circuit protection and open-collector output make it a reliable choice for industrial and automotive applications.
